Location: Ojo de Agua de Latillas, Jalisco
Distillery: Tequila San Matias de Jalisco
NOM: 1103

Why we love San Matias Tahona Anejo

  • Created to celebrate the 130th anniversary of Casa San Matias, using only the tahona method, and the original basalt stone used at the distillery more than 100 years ago
  • Aged 12 months in American oak barrels, chocolatey and great for an after dinner sip
  • Ends with a sweeter finish, fantastic neat or on the rocks
  • 80 proof / 40% ABV
  • Bottle Size: 750mL

Tasting Notes

Aroma: ripe pears, vanilla, cinnamon rolls, poppy pepper

Palate: deep agave sweetness, light touches of oak with notes of chocolate, bruleed orange, cinnamon, full-rounded mouthfeel

Finish: lasting, sweet and full

About the Brand

Casa San Matias is owned and operated by Carmen Villarreal Treviño, the first female in the Tequila industry to hold this position. Coming to fame by producing the first extra aged tequila to hit the market, San Matias Gran Reserva in 1993, they’ve since expanded their offerings as well as operations. The heritage distillery, Ojo de Agua, sits on top of a natural spring near the highland town of Tepatitlan where their estate agave is also grown.
